Measure Title: RELATING TO EDUCATION.
Report Title: Education; Federal Revenue Maximization Program Revolving Fund ($)
Description: Establishes the Federal Revenue Maximization Program Revolving Fund to collect and disburse revenue for medicaideligible health services provided to public school children. (SB2861 HD1)
